You’ve got several choices to make and plenty of research to do.Nov 13, 2021 · Common Stocks vs Preferred Stocks: Six Key Differences. 1. Liquidation. Stockholders with preferred stocks have a higher claim on a company’s profits and assets than those holding common stocks upon liquidation. The priority of preferred stockholders is also extended to bankruptcy.

Preferred stock is considered a hybrid security and features properties of both equity and debt. In exchange for a higher place in the bankruptcy ladder, preferred stock often comes with no voting rights.

Preferred stock have a “coupon rate” — the interest rate you will be paid. This interest rate remains constant on most–but not all, preferred issues.
